## Currency Hedging — Managers Only

Quick update on the hedging call from last week's finance huddle. We've decided to lock in forward contracts covering roughly 70% of our Veltmark exposure for the next two quarters, rather than riding the spot rate. Yes, it costs a bit upfront, but after the swings that hit the Dunmore branch last year, nobody wants a repeat. Please keep this off general channels for now. The strategic rationale from the leadership offsite is noted below.

confidential, kahog-bawif: The northern region missed its Pramir quota by 20.0 percent last quarter. Casaxek Freight plans to lower the Fraion list price by 41.5 percent in December. The finance team signed off on a budget of $236.4 million for Project Druius. The renewal with Fenysix Partners closes at $91.3 million a year, 2.1 percent below the last contract.

**Q: Why did my request get a 429 from the Tollgate gateway?**

Tollgate enforces per-service token buckets: 200 requests/minute default, bursts up to 50. Limits are keyed on the calling service identity, not IP. If you're reviewing code that retries on 429, check it honors the Retry-After header and backs off exponentially — hammering the gateway triggers a temporary ban. Custom limits require a quota entry in the gateway config repo, approved by the platform team. For quota increases or disputes, email the gateway owners at the address below.

escalation mailbox, fahaf-bajep: druael@lumiccorp.internal

Handover: Flowgate websocket gateway — from Marek to Sunna. We enabled permessage-deflate last sprint; bandwidth dropped about 40% but CPU rose roughly 15% per node, and memory per connection grew due to compression contexts. Under 80k concurrent connections it's a clear win; past that, watch heap usage on the edge pods. If latency p99 climbs above 300 ms, disable compression for mobile clients first. The gateway's current compression settings appear below.

settings of hadug-fahap:
[fraion]
port = 7000
region = south-2
host = fraion.halixdata.test
team = rusath
timeout_ms = 2000
retries = 8